## Overview
|
|
|
|
|
|
|
|
|
|
foot makes use of a couple of libraries I have developed:
|
|
|
|
|
[tllist](https://codeberg.org/dnkl/tllist) and
|
|
|
|
|
[fcft](https://codeberg.org/dnkl/fcft). As such, they will most likely
|
|
|
|
|
not have been installed already. You can either install them as system
|
|
|
|
|
libraries, or you can build them as _subprojects_ in foot.
|
|
|
|
|
|
|
|
|
|
When building foot, they will first be searched for as system
|
|
|
|
|
libraries. If **found**, foot will link dynamically against them.
|
|
|
|
|
|
|
|
|
|
If **not** found, they will be searched for as subprojects. In this
|
|
|
|
|
case you need to create the `subprojects` directory and clone
|
|
|
|
|
https://codeberg.org/dnkl/fcft.git and
|
|
|
|
|
https://codeberg.org/dnkl/tllist.git (see [Other](#other) below).

## Requirements
|
|
|
|
|
|
|
|
|
|
### Running
|
|
|
|
|
|
|
|
|
|
* fontconfig
|
|
|
|
|
* freetype
|
|
|
|
|
* pixman
|
|
|
|
|
* wayland (_client_ and _cursor_ libraries)
|
|
|
|
|
* xkbcommon
|
|
|
|
|
* [fcft](https://codeberg.org/dnkl/fcft) [^1]
|
|
|
|
|
|
|
|
|
|
[^1]: can also be built as subprojects, in which case they are
|
|
|
|
|
statically linked.
|
|
|
|
|
|
|
|
|
|
|
|
|
|
|
### Building
|
|
|
|
|
|
|
|
|
|
In addition to the dev variant of the packages above, you need:
|
|
|
|
|
|
|
|
|
|
* meson
|
|
|
|
|
* ninja
|
|
|
|
|
* wayland protocols
|
2020-09-24 17:33:44 +02:00
|
|
|
* ncurses (needed to generate terminfo)
|
|
|
|
|
* scdoc (for man page generation)
|
2020-07-31 16:59:23 +02:00
|
|
|
* [tllist](https://codeberg.org/dnkl/tllist) [^1]
|
2020-07-28 20:51:54 +02:00
|
|
|
|
|
|
|
|
A note on compilers; in general, foot runs **much** faster when
|
|
|
|
|
compiled with gcc instead of clang. A profile-guided gcc build can be
|
|
|
|
|
more than twice as fast as a clang build.
|
|
|
|
|
|
|
|
|
|
**Note** GCC 10.1 has a performance regression that severely affects
|
|
|
|
|
foot when doing PGO builds and building with `-O2`; it is about 30-40%
|
|
|
|
|
slower compared to GCC 9.3.
|
|
|
|
|
|
|
|
|
|
The work around is simple: make sure you build with `-O3`. This is the
|
|
|
|
|
default with `meson --buildtype=release`, but e.g. `makepkg` can
|
|
|
|
|
override it (`makepkg` uses `-O2` by default).

## Arch Linux
|
|
|
|
|
|
|
|
|
|
Install from AUR:
|
|
|
|
|
|
|
|
|
|
* [foot](https://aur.archlinux.org/packages/foot/) +
|
|
|
|
|
[foot-terminfo](https://aur.archlinux.org/packages/foot-terminfo/)
|
|
|
|
|
* [foot-git](https://aur.archlinux.org/packages/foot-git/) +
|
|
|
|
|
[foot-terminfo-git](https://aur.archlinux.org/packages/foot-terminfo-git/)
|
|
|
|
|
|
|
|
|
|
Or use [makepkg](https://wiki.archlinux.org/index.php/Makepkg) to
|
|
|
|
|
build the bundled [PKGBUILD](PKGBUILD) (run `makepkg` in the source
|
|
|
|
|
root directory).
|
|
|
|
|
|
|
|
|
|
Unlike the AUR packages, the bundled PKGBUILD **requires**
|
|
|
|
|
[tllist](https://codeberg.org/dnkl/tllist) and
|
|
|
|
|
[fcft](https://codeberg.org/dnkl/fcft) to be installed as system
|
|
|
|
|
libraries. If you do not want this, please edit the PKGBUILD file, or
|
|
|
|
|
install manually (see [Other](#other) below).
|
|
|
|
|
|
|
|
|
|
Note that it will do a profiling-guided build, and that this requires
|
|
|
|
|
a running wayland session since it needs to run an intermediate build
|
|
|
|
|
of foot.

## Other
|
|
|
|
|
|
|
|
|
|
Foot uses _meson_. If you are unfamiliar with it, the official
|
|
|
|
|
[tutorial](https://mesonbuild.com/Tutorial.html) might be a good
|
|
|
|
|
starting point.
|
|
|
|
|
|
|
|
|
|
I also recommend taking a look at the bundled Arch
|
|
|
|
|
[PKGBUILD](PKGBUILD) file, to see how it builds foot. Especially so if
|
|
|
|
|
you intend to install a release build of foot, in which case you might
|
|
|
|
|
be interested in the compiler flags used there.
|
|
|
|
|
|
|
|
|
|
|
|
|
|
|
### Setup
|
|
|
|
|
|
|
|
|
|
If you have not installed [tllist](https://codeberg.org/dnkl/tllist)
|
|
|
|
|
and [fcft](https://codeberg.org/dnkl/fcft) as system libraries, clone
|
|
|
|
|
them into the `subprojects` directory:
|
|
|
|
|
|
|
|
|
|
```sh
|
|
|
|
|
mkdir -p subprojects
|
|
|
|
|
pushd subprojects
|
|
|
|
|
git clone https://codeberg.org/dnkl/tllist.git
|
|
|
|
|
git clone https://codeberg.org/dnkl/fcft.git
|
|
|
|
|
popd
|
|
|
|
|
```
|
|
|
|
|
|
|
|
|
|
To build, first, create a build directory, and switch to it:
|
|
|
|
|
```sh
|
|
|
|
|
mkdir -p bld/release && cd bld/release
|
|
|
|
|
```
|
|
|
|
|
|
|
|
|
|
### Release build
|
|
|
|
|
|
|
|
|
|
```sh
|
2020-11-14 13:57:56 +01:00
|
|
|
export CFLAGS="$CFLAGS -O3 -march=native"
|
2020-11-06 21:30:39 +01:00
|
|
|
meson --buildtype=release --prefix=/usr -Db_lto=true ../..
|
2020-07-28 20:49:23 +02:00
|
|
|
```
|
2020-11-14 13:57:56 +01:00
|
|
|
Both `-O3` (in `CFLAGS`) and `-Db_lto=true` are **highly** recommended.
|
2020-07-28 20:49:23 +02:00
|
|
|
|
|
|
|
|
For performance reasons, I strongly recommend doing a
|
|
|
|
|
[PGO](#profile-guided-optimization) (Profile Guided Optimization)
|
|
|
|
|
build. This requires a running Wayland session since we will be
|
|
|
|
|
executing an intermediate build of foot.
|
|
|
|
|
|
|
|
|
|
If you do not want this, just build:
|
|
|
|
|
|
|
|
|
|
```sh
|
|
|
|
|
ninja
|
|
|
|
|
```
|
|
|
|
|
|
|
|
|
|
and then skip to [Running the new build](#running-the-new-build).
|
|
|
|
|
|
|
|
|
|
**For packagers**: normally, you would configure compiler flags using
|
|
|
|
|
`-Dc_args`. This however "overwrites" `CFLAGS`. `makepkg` from Arch,
|
|
|
|
|
for example, uses `CFLAGS` to specify the default set of flags.
|
|
|
|
|
|
|
|
|
|
Thus, we do `export CFLAGS+="..."` to at least not throw away those
|
|
|
|
|
flags.
|
|
|
|
|
|
|
|
|
|
When packaging, you may want to use the default `CFLAGS` only, but
|
|
|
|
|
note this: foot is a performance critical application that relies on
|
|
|
|
|
compiler optimizations to perform well.
|
|
|
|
|
|
|
|
|
|
In particular, with GCC 10.1, it is **very** important `-O3` is used
|
|
|
|
|
(and not e.g. `-O2`) when doing a [PGO](#profile-guided-optimization)
|
|
|
|
|
build.

#### Profile Guided Optimization
|
|
|
|
|
|
|
|
|
|
First, make sure you have configured a [release](#release-build) build
|
|
|
|
|
directory, but:
|
|
|
|
|
|
|
|
|
|
If using Clang, make sure to add `-Wno-ignored-optimization-argument
|
|
|
|
|
-Wno-profile-instr-out-of-date` to `CFLAGS`.
|
|
|
|
|
|
|
|
|
|
If using GCC, make sure to add `-Wno-missing-profile` to `CFLAGS`.
|
|
|
|
|
|
|
|
|
|
Then, tell meson we want to _generate_ profile data, and build:
|
|
|
|
|
|
|
|
|
|
```sh
|
|
|
|
|
meson configure -Db_pgo=generate
|
|
|
|
|
ninja
|
|
|
|
|
```
|
|
|
|
|
|
|
|
|
|
Next, we need to execute the intermediate build of foot, and run a
|
|
|
|
|
payload inside it that will exercise the performance critical code
|
|
|
|
|
paths. To do this, we will use the script
|
|
|
|
|
`scripts/generate-alt-random-writes.py`:
|
|
|
|
|
|
|
|
|
|
```sh
|
|
|
|
|
foot_tmp_file=$(mktemp)
|
2020-08-15 23:29:38 +02:00
|
|
|
./foot --config=/dev/null --term=xterm sh -c "<path-to-generate-alt-random-writes.py> --scroll --scroll-region --colors-regular --colors-bright --colors-rgb ${foot_tmp_file} && cat ${foot_tmp_file}"
|
2020-07-28 20:49:23 +02:00
|
|
|
rm ${foot_tmp_file}
|
|
|
|
|
```
|
|
|
|
|
|
|
|
|
|
You should see a foot window open up, with random colored text. The
|
|
|
|
|
window should close after ~1-2s.
|
|
|
|
|
|
|
|
|
|
If using Clang, now do (this requires _llvm_ to have been installed):
|
|
|
|
|
|
|
|
|
|
```sh
|
|
|
|
|
llvm-profdata merge default_*profraw --output=default.profdata
|
|
|
|
|
```
|
|
|
|
|
|
|
|
|
|
Next, tell meson to _use_ the profile data we just generated, and rebuild:
|
|
|
|
|
|
|
|
|
|
```sh
|
|
|
|
|
meson configure -Db_pgo=use
|
|
|
|
|
ninja
|
|
|
|
|
```
|
|
|
|
|
|
|
|
|
|
Continue reading in [Running the new build](#running-the-new-build)

### Debug build
|
|
|
|
|
|
|
|
|
|
```sh
|
|
|
|
|
meson --buildtype=debug ../..
|
|
|
|
|
ninja
|
|
|
|
|
```
|
|
|
|
|
|
|
|
|
|
### Running the new build
|
|
|
|
|
|
|
|
|
|
You can now run it directly from the build directory:
|
|
|
|
|
```sh
|
|
|
|
|
./foot
|
|
|
|
|
```
|
|
|
|
|
|
|
|
|
|
But note that it will default to `TERM=foot`, and that this terminfo
|
|
|
|
|
has not been installed yet. However, most things should work with the
|
|
|
|
|
`xterm-256color` terminfo:
|
|
|
|
|
```sh
|
|
|
|
|
./foot --term xterm-256color
|
|
|
|
|
```
|
|
|
|
|
|
|
|
|
|
But, I **recommend** you install the `foot` and `foot-direct` terminfo
|
|
|
|
|
files. You can either copy them manually (typically to
|
2020-08-15 23:29:38 +02:00
|
|
|
`/usr/share/terminfo/f` - but this depends on the distro), or
|
2020-07-28 20:49:23 +02:00
|
|
|
just install everything:
|
|
|
|
|
```sh
|
|
|
|
|
ninja install
|
|
|
|
|
```
